Weight overlap is an ETFIQ calculation: for every security both funds hold, the smaller of the two weights, summed. Above 50%, holding both is close to holding one of them twice. Holdings dated Apr 30, 2026 and Sep 10, 2026.

EWZ in plain words

EWZ is an index equity fund tracking the MSCI Brazil. Over the year to Sep 11, 2026 it returned +32.9% with distributions reinvested, against +17.5% for the S&P 500 and +23.0% for the Nasdaq-100. The prospectus expense ratio is 0.59% a year. By its holdings filed for Sep 10, 2026, 0% of the fund by weight is stocks the S&P 500 also holds, across 50 positions, with the top ten at 57.1%. It sat 7.6% below its high of Apr 14, 2026 on Sep 11, 2026.

VYMI in plain words

VYMI is an index equity fund tracking the International High Dividend Yield. Over the year to Sep 11, 2026 it returned +28.2% with distributions reinvested, against +17.5% for the S&P 500 and +23.0% for the Nasdaq-100. The prospectus expense ratio is 0.07% a year. By its holdings filed for Apr 30, 2026, 0% of the fund by weight is stocks the S&P 500 also holds, across 1582 positions, with the top ten at 13.5%.
